81 Spruce Road, Glasgow
Reg Number: SC767919
Date of Inc: May 02, 2023
81 SPRUCE ROAD, GLASGOW
Reg Number: SC737336
Date of Inc: April 07, 2022
Reg Number: SC736197
Date of Inc: January 01, 1970